Abstract

This paper aimed to analyze Polytechnic learners’ perception of multimodality in Mobile-Assisted Language Learning (MALL) in an English instructional context. This research was a survey with a quantitative approach. Purposive sampling was employed and considered only for students who learned English language lessons at eight classes in the Business Administration Department, Politeknik Negeri Bali. Questionnaires focused on the Performance Expectancy (PE), Effort Expectancy (EE), and Behavior Intention (BI) of UTAUT theory. The result of the study indicated that internet technology was prevalent to be used by the students and there was a keen exploration of the English materials in a multimodal perspective that is a combination of technology-based learning materials with various modes, involving audiovisual, pictures, realia, in different formats. The usefulness of the device and the ease of technology used contribute to the use of mobile-assisted language learning (MALL) in learning the English language. The result also revealed the entrepreneur candidates tended to choose MALL with multimodal immersion as a fruitful combination to escalate their English language skills. Policies, subject matter expertise, appropriate pedagogies, and relevant use of technology support are suggested to explore the usefulness of MALL for students in Polytechnic education.

Abstract

This study explores the intrinsic values of character education and religious moderation as depicted in the Niti Raja Sasana geguritan, a literary work rich in noble values. The geguritan primarily focuses on lea­dership concepts, specifically the philosophical notions of “bratanem­belas” and “catur pariksa”. These concepts and their inherent values are pertinent to character education and the reinforcement of religious mode­ration. Given the significant threat posed by radicalism and intolerance to the unity of Indonesia, it is crucial to fortify and internalize character values and religious moderation from an early age. This research employs a descriptive qualitative approach, with data collected through interviews and literature reviews. The study found that the leadership concepts in the Niti Raja Sasana geguritan serve as guidelines for leaders, embodying ethical and moral values that align with character education. Furthermore, tolerance, a key aspect of these leadership concepts, is essential for navi­gating societal dynamics and differences, reflecting the core of religious moderation. Additionally, the geguritan is much embedded with values of character and religious moderation. This study is expected to serve as a reference for the enhancement of character education and religious mode­ration, contributing to efforts to curb the proliferation of radical and into­lerant ideologies.

Abstract

This study aimed to empower small businesses in Melaya village, Jembrana Regency, Bali, through a program focusing on website training, digital marketing strategies, financial education, and product enhancement. Initiated by Politeknik Negeri Bali's Business Department, the research engaged stakeholders through workshops covering website development, SEO, social media marketing, and financial literacy. Participants included small business owners, employees, and local government representatives, fostering a collaborative approach tailored to community needs. Beginning with an observational phase in June 2023, the program assessed local demand for digital marketing and financial management. Practical workshops facilitated by experts addressed these needs, alongside efforts to enhance local products such as ginger, coffee, perfume, and cricket farming. Politeknik Negeri Bali oversaw the development of a digital platform to promote these businesses, supported by hands-on activities. Evaluation methods included participant feedback and business performance assessments, revealing improvements in digital presence, product quality, and financial management. This initiative highlights its contribution to market reach, decision-making, and overall business sustainability in Melaya village. By bridging knowledge gaps and effectively utilizing digital tools, this program offers a replicable model for empowering local businesses, fostering sustainable growth and community development.

Abstract

The English and guiding training conducted in Perean Village aims to improve the language and guiding skills of the members of the Pokdarwis group. This is expected to enhance the quality and services of the village as a tourist destination that advances in the future. The community engagement activity was carried out by the community service team from the Language Lab Unit at Politeknik Negeri Bali for 5 months, consisting of 5 stages of activities from proposal to evaluation. In its implementation, the community service team provided various methods of English and guiding training and learning to the Pokdarwis participants, including interactive games, speaking, listening, and writing. Interactive games provide an opportunity for participants to learn English without feeling pressured, which positively impacts their motivation to learn consistently. Furthermore, the combination of speaking, listening, and writing training also has the potential to efficiently develop participants' skills, which is essential for tour guides who require good English skills. However, the weakness of participants in recognizing English vocabulary provides an opportunity for the community service team to develop a more specific approach in improving the vocabulary of the participants. This approach is expected to have a positive and significant impact in improving the English skills of tour guides in Perean Village, Tabanan, Bali.

Abstract

Despite the increased concerns about the significance of CSR for business, only a few empirical studies of CSR orientation are available. Understanding stakeholders’ CSR orientations are pivotal to devising appropriate CSR strategies. This study investigates perceptions of CSR Orientation among Indonesian and Thai consumers and examines economic, legal, ethical, and philanthropic dimensions. A questionnaire with an imperative scale to measure relative importance was administered to 300 business students in both countries. Findings revealed that economic responsibility ranked the highest for both groups, aligning with previous empirical studies. However, significant variations emerged regarding legal, ethical, and philanthropic priorities. Thai consumers emphasized ethical responsibility, while their Indonesian counterparts prioritized legal and philanthropic dimensions. These distinctions challenged the universality of CSR frameworks, establishing a new perspective on the substantial influence of cultural, regulatory, and societal factors. Further, the study punctuated the demand for companies to adjust CSR strategies adhering to distinct national contexts. To strengthen comprehension of CSR orientations, further study is advised to explore cross-cultural differences, the impact of developmental stages, and diverse sample demographics. These findings encompass significant implications for businesses operating in multiple cultural settings, emphasizing the imperative of adapting CSR practices to engage with local communities and consumers effectively.

Abstract

Indonesian Language for foreign speaker (BIPA) students are very interested in cultural values, the provision of cultural values ​​is very important for BIPA students to enrich their language skills. Even cultural errors can be more serious than language errors. Trihita Karana is a philosophical value of living in harmony with God, nature, and fellow human beings. To teach BIPA students, it is necessary to have a genuine learning method so that BIPA students can absorb the culture significantly. The twenty BIPA learners in the State Polytechnic of Bali were conducted in this research. Questionnaire and observation methods were used in data collection. The data obtained were then analysed using a qualitative descriptive method. Based on the results of BIPA students' responses to several methods being tested, it can be concluded that 96.7% of respondents argued that the Trihita Karana cultural learning method was very feasible to support the BIPA learning process. There were several methods appreciated by BIPA students, including guessing pictures, running while dictation, observing, video documentation, immersion, and debate. Among these methods, the immersion method was the most favoured by BIPA students because they directly experienced it in daily life.
